Transaction 354520782be56234802ab926c1a1e7046236f3acceefe0c4ecb05a31c5ede678
1 Input
1 Output
-
354520782be56234802ab926c1a1e7046236f3acceefe0c4ecb05a31c5ede678:0
- value
- 99998890
- script pubkey
- OP_0 OP_PUSHBYTES_20 5493a469be3304f6af5fb66b8568a515c7ed4b95
- address
- bc1q2jf6g6d7xvz0dt6lke4c2699zhr76ju4saxczq